Funkcija lentelės kūrimui iš masyvo
Ankstesnėse pamokose sukūrėme funkciją
createTable, kuri sukuria nurodyto dydžio
lentelę. Dabar sukurkime funkciją createTableByArr,
kuri parametru priims dvimatį masyvą
ir jo pagrindu sukurs lentelę.
Tai yra, ankstesnės pamokos pateiktas kodas bus transformuotas taip:
let div = document.querySelector('#elem');
let arr = [[1, 2, 3], [4, 5, 6], [7, 8, 9]];
let table = createTableByArr(arr);
div.appendChild(table);
Vykdant šį kodą turėtų būti sukurta ši lentelė:
<div id="elem">
<table>
<tr>
<td>1</td>
<td>2</td>
<td>3</td>
</tr>
<tr>
<td>4</td>
<td>5</td>
<td>6</td>
</tr>
<tr>
<td>7</td>
<td>8</td>
<td>9</td>
</tr>
</table>
</div>
Įgyvendinkite aprašytą funkciją. Patikrinkite jos veikimą.